Assam Plans to Organize Roadshow in the US in 2027: CM Sarma
Assam Chief Minister Himanta Biswa Sarma announced on Friday that the state plans to host a roadshow in the United States in 2027, following the success of Advantage Assam 2.0 in Guwahati. Speaking at a press conference at Radisson Blu, Guwahati, Sarma stated that American bilateral agencies extended the invitation after recognizing Assam’s economic potential. The event, subject to approval from the Government of India, aims to attract global investments. Highlighting the summit’s achievements, he noted that over 1,100 international participants attended, and multiple MoUs were signed. Additionally, Assam conducted 240 B2G meetings and 180 international-level discussions across countries including Japan, Malaysia, South Korea, Singapore, Thailand, the UK, and the UAE, reflecting strong global interest in the state’s investment opportunities.
